As the ceasefire in Gaza continues, the Palestinian militant group Hamas has handed the three more Israeli hostages.
The hostages have been identified as Or Levy, Eli Sharabi and Ohad Ben Ami. All three Israeli men have been handed over to International Committee of the Red Cross (ICRC) officials in Deir al-Balah in central Gaza Strip.
In exchange for these three hostages, Israel will release 183 Palestinian prisoners and detainees.
IDF has confirmed that they have received the three hostages and have now taken them back home.
"The returning hostages - Or Levy, Ohad Ben Ami, and Eliyahu Sharabi - crossed the border into Israeli territory. The returning hostages are currently on their way to an initial reception point in southern Israel, where they will be reunited with members of their families," read an official statement from the IDF.
Israel and Hamas agreed and implemented phase one of a ceasefire on January 19, 2025. During the first phase, the Palestinian militant group agreed to release 33 hostages in the first six weeks of ceasefire.
With phase one halfway done, Israel and Hamas are now in negotiations for the second phase of the ceasefire, which aims to bring another pause in the ongoing war on Gaza.
